  • What are the top attractions in Lake Como, Italy?

    Lake Como offers a plethora of attractions. For stunning views, head to Villa del Balbianello, featured in several films, or take a funicular ride up to Brunate for panoramic vistas. Exploring the charming towns is a must; Bellagio, Varenna, and Como town itself each offer unique experiences, from elegant shops to picturesque harbours. A boat trip on the lake is essential, allowing you to appreciate the beauty of the villas and surrounding mountains from the water.

  • What is the ideal number of days to experience the highlights of Lake Como, Italy?

    Three to four days allows a good balance of exploration. This timeframe lets you comfortably visit the main towns, enjoy a boat trip, and perhaps explore one or two villas. Longer stays allow for more leisurely exploration and deeper dives into specific interests, like hiking or watersports.

  • What types of natural scenery can visitors see in Lake Como, Italy?

    Lake Como boasts breathtaking scenery. The dramatic backdrop of the Alps, the shimmering waters of the lake itself, and the lush vegetation, including chestnut forests and olive groves, create a stunning landscape. Many picturesque villages are nestled amongst the hillsides, adding to the charm.

  • Are there particular times of year when Lake Como, Italy’s landscapes or wildlife undergo striking seasonal changes?

    Yes, absolutely. Spring sees the hillsides explode with wildflowers, while autumn brings vibrant colours to the leaves. The lake itself remains beautiful year-round, but the surrounding landscapes transform dramatically with the seasons. Winter can offer a quieter, more peaceful experience, though some higher areas may be inaccessible due to snow.
  • What are the best ways to get to know the people and culture of Lake Como, Italy?

    Visiting local markets in towns like Como or Bellagio provides a great opportunity to interact with locals and sample regional produce. Taking a cooking class focused on regional cuisine is another excellent way to immerse yourself in the culture. Simply wandering the streets of smaller villages and chatting with shopkeepers or bar owners can also offer insightful interactions.
  • What are the lesser-known but fascinating attractions in Lake Como, Italy?

    The Greenway del Lago di Como, a scenic walking and cycling path, offers stunning lake views and a peaceful escape. The historical town of Menaggio, while not as famous as Bellagio, is charming and offers beautiful views. Exploring smaller villages like Tremezzo, with its Villa Carlotta, reveals a quieter side of the lake.
  • Where are the best places to enjoy the nightlife in Lake Como, Italy?

    Como town offers a more lively nightlife scene compared to some of the smaller villages. There are several bars and clubs along the lakefront and in the town centre. Bellagio also has some bars and restaurants that stay open later, but the overall atmosphere is generally more relaxed.
  • Where are the best markets with local food in Lake Como, Italy?

    Many towns around Lake Como hold regular markets selling local produce. Como town itself has a large market, while smaller towns often have smaller, more intimate markets. Checking local listings will reveal the days and locations of these markets, which often offer fresh fruit, vegetables, cheese, and other regional specialties.
  • What are the best sports events or competitions happening in Lake Como, Italy?

    Lake Como doesn't have major, regularly scheduled international sporting events. However, local events like sailing regattas or smaller running races sometimes occur. Checking local event listings closer to your travel dates will provide the most up-to-date information.
  • What are the most romantic attractions in Lake Como, Italy?

    A sunset boat trip on the lake is undeniably romantic. Many of the grand villas, such as Villa del Balbianello or Villa Carlotta, offer stunning settings for a romantic stroll or picnic. Enjoying an aperitivo with a view in Bellagio or Varenna also creates a wonderfully romantic atmosphere.
